      Simaudio Moon i-5 integrated amp
      Simaudio Moon LP3 phono
      Musical Fidelity V-Can headamp
      Rega RP6 turntable
      Proac Tablette Reference 8 Signature speakers

      Not pictured: Nakamichi CR2A tape deck, Oppo BDP-103 universal player, Audeze LCD-2 headphones

      Kinda looking to ditch the integrated/phono/headamp and get a one box solution that'll also do USB input.

                                          The Trichord is excellent value for money. It pairs really well with my planar 6. I find it is neutral enough not to effect the natural tone of the rega, and gives enough weight in the low range without overdriving and sounding boomy (depending on your speaker choice). I'd have had to jump to the £600 price bracket to get anything as good.
